- TriviaIn this film there are many famous Swedish actors. Dylan is played by a great Molly Nutley who is the daughter of the director Helena Bergström and the producer Colin Nutley. The man who sings opera in the Italian restaurant is in real life an opera singer. Robert Fux who comes as a guest to the drag show is one of the best drag artists in Sweden.
